With a weird and wacky Saturday the sun decided to show its face and fight off any rain clouds. The night before was filled with a good storm and pouring all night. Then come morning though... Boy do I wish I wouldn't have canceled the event now, such is life.

I did however go out there, as a birthday present to myself. Turning a quarter of a century year old and then deciding to ride your local skate-park (which you never got a hang of to begin with...) was a little intimidating at times. Maybe a few more frequent trips would prove to be beneficial?

In any event the locals shredded the park. I am drawing a blank on the names. But countless others were having a blast around the park. In and out of the transitions, gaps, and the best... table tops.

I looked for some video and found this:



I like the feel to the video. I've also seen another video of Ruben riding the park on a visit. During the video Ruben brings up a good point of the graffiti, and the difficulties of riding a slick surface. I didn't find this too bad, I did find my back however to be a problem. The reminder of the past surgery is always there and seems to shows its head the wrong time. Recently I've been having more issues with it. Never a good thing, but I still did manage to have my fun. I think some more trips could prove beneficial... maybe just starting slower.

Mark your calendar! A Issue #5 release party will be held in Santa Rosa.

Details:
January 30th, 2010 12-5pm (Weather Permitting, rain = canceled) BBQ Starts @ 2PM (simple: hot dogs, soda, chips) $2 Donation Santa Rosa Skatepark 1735 Fulton Road, Santa Rosa CA Name-in-the-Hat Raffle: Framed art, free zines, bmx parts, and more.
Come have a good time. Say hi. Shred the park. Enjoy the grub.
